[résolu] cibler plusieurs alias de page

Note de ce sujet :
  • Moyenne : 0 (0 vote(s))
  • 1
  • 2
  • 3
  • 4
  • 5
#1
Citation :#~~~~~ DEBUT BLOC A NE PAS SUPPRIMER ~~~~~
#~ Version du CMS: 1.11.10
#~ Url du site :
#~ Hébergeur / Soft :
#~ Informations Système :
#~~~~~ FIN BLOC A NE PAS SUPPRIMER ~~~~~


Hello tout d'abord je suis content de trouver un forum en français pour CMSMS ayant de temps en temps à modifier des petites choses sur le CMS de l'un de mes clients.

Je cherche à afficher du contenu contextuel en fonction de l'alias de page et je réussi à afficher mon contenu sur la page d'accueil au moyen de la fonction suivante :
Code :
[== Indéfini ==]
{if $page_alias eq "francais"}


Je cherche maintenant à ajouter des pages à cette fonction genre : if page1 + page2 + page3 ...

Est-ce que je dois faire un "else" entre chaque page ou est-ce qu'il y a une manière d'écrire mes trois alias de page dans la ligne du if ?

Merci d'avance pour votre aide et bonne journée à tous et toutes.
#1
Citation :#~~~~~ DEBUT BLOC A NE PAS SUPPRIMER ~~~~~
#~ Version du CMS: 1.11.10
#~ Url du site :
#~ Hébergeur / Soft :
#~ Informations Système :
#~~~~~ FIN BLOC A NE PAS SUPPRIMER ~~~~~


Hello tout d'abord je suis content de trouver un forum en français pour CMSMS ayant de temps en temps à modifier des petites choses sur le CMS de l'un de mes clients.

Je cherche à afficher du contenu contextuel en fonction de l'alias de page et je réussi à afficher mon contenu sur la page d'accueil au moyen de la fonction suivante :
Code :
[== Indéfini ==]
{if $page_alias eq "francais"}


Je cherche maintenant à ajouter des pages à cette fonction genre : if page1 + page2 + page3 ...

Est-ce que je dois faire un "else" entre chaque page ou est-ce qu'il y a une manière d'écrire mes trois alias de page dans la ligne du if ?

Merci d'avance pour votre aide et bonne journée à tous et toutes.
#2
Code :
{if $page_alias eq "francais" or $page_alias eq "machin" or $page_alias eq "truc" }


ou selon ton besoin

Code :
{if $page_alias eq "francais"}
   /* traitement */
{elseif $page_alias eq "machin"}
   /* traitement */
{elseif $page_alias eq "truc" }
   /* traitement */
{else}
   /* traitement */
{/if}


aussi simple que cela Big Grin + d'info

Ps : bienvenue à toi Smile
#2
Code :
{if $page_alias eq "francais" or $page_alias eq "machin" or $page_alias eq "truc" }


ou selon ton besoin

Code :
{if $page_alias eq "francais"}
   /* traitement */
{elseif $page_alias eq "machin"}
   /* traitement */
{elseif $page_alias eq "truc" }
   /* traitement */
{else}
   /* traitement */
{/if}


aussi simple que cela Big Grin + d'info

Ps : bienvenue à toi Smile
#3
Salut, merci bcp pour l'aide c'est précieux.

Bonne fin de semaine et amitiés.
#3
Salut, merci bcp pour l'aide c'est précieux.

Bonne fin de semaine et amitiés.
#4
Si ça résout complètement ton souci n'oublies pas le [Résolu] dans le début du titre de ton tout premier message en l'éditant
J-C Etiemble v 2.2.xx
#4
Si ça résout complètement ton souci n'oublies pas le [Résolu] dans le début du titre de ton tout premier message en l'éditant
J-C Etiemble v 2.2.xx
#5
ah ok désolé, voici c'est fait.
#5
ah ok désolé, voici c'est fait.


Atteindre :


Utilisateur(s) parcourant ce sujet : 1 visiteur(s)